Section 15 in Bihar Secretariat Service Rules, 2010

15. Seniority.

(1)The inter-se seniority of members of the service appointed to any grade before the appointed day shall be regulated by their seniority/inter-se as determined before that day;Provided that if the seniority of any such member or members of the service had not been specifically determined before that day, it shall be determined by cadre controlling authority.
(2)All officers automatically included in a grade shall rank senior to officers appointed to that grade with effect from any date after the appointed day.
(3)The seniority of persons appointed to any grade after the appointed day shall be regulated in the following manner-
(i)Assistant grade- (a) The direct recruit shall be ranked inter-se only in order of merit in which they are placed in the merit list of Bihar Staff Selection Commission. The direct recruit shall be ranked junior to the persons appointed through promotion against vacancies in a particular year.
(b)The inter-se seniority of persons appointed by promotion shall be determined according to their date of promotion.
(ii)Section Officer grade- (a) The Officer appointed through limited competitive examination shall be ranked inter-se in the order of merit in which they are placed at the competitive examination on the result of which they are appointed, the appointee of an earlier examination being ranked senior to those of a later examination.
(b)The inter-se seniority of the officer appointed by promotion after the appointed day shall be regulated by such order in which they are so appointed and shall be determined according to their seniority in the Assistant grade.
(c)The officers appointed through limited competitive examination shall rank senior to the officers appointed by promotion against vacancies in a particular year.
(iii)Under Secretary / Deputy Secretary etc- The inter-se seniority of officers promoted to this grade after the appointed day shall be regulated by such order under which they are so promoted.
(4)In case of undue delay in the conduct of examination, receipt of recommendation or overlap of such examinations or recommendations, the seniority may be determined by the cadre controlling authority.
